With the onset of December winter is now, meteorologically speaking, upon us. That entails cold, rain and in Munster, a little snow all leading up to difficult playing conditions for all outdoor sports.

It also heralds the onset of the Heineken European Cup for which many of our supporters have been waiting with their tongues hanging out.

Our senior squad managed to hammer out a hard-earned victory in our first match away to Bourgoin. This was Bourgoin's first home defeat in eighteen months. Jerry Holland, Alan Gaffney and Brian Hickey must be congratulated for this performance along with the rest of the backroom team and, of course, the players. Whilst the rest of the squad have been performing manfully in their absence the return of our international players has certainly provided a great life to Munster.

We must have had at least one thousand supporters who travelled by diverse means to Bourgoin. Long may this support continue, as wherever we go, our hosts are extremely considerate of the whole "Munster Factor" of which our supporters form a major quantum. By the way you are also both wanted and welcome because of your good humour and fantastic knowledge and appreciation of all Rugby but, in particular, Munster Rugby.

Christian Cullen has had his surgery so we shall have to wait on his recovery before we can savour the pleasure of watching him playing (no pressure). They do say that all pleasure is enhanced by anticipation so let us also enjoy that.
